What are Silicone Gaskets?
Silicone gaskets are sealing parts made from silicone rubber, an artificial polymer composed of silicon, oxygen, carbon, and hydrogen. The flexibility, elasticity, and temperature stability of silicone make it an ideal material for gaskets, providing excellent sealing properties in a variety of environments. Silicone gaskets can stand up to severe temperatures-- from -60 ° F to 500 ° F(-51 ° C to 260 ° C)-- and possess excellent chemical resistance, making them ideal for both high- and low-pressure applications.

Setting up silicone gaskets appropriately ensures optimal performance. Here are some necessary steps for installation:

Surface Preparation: Ensure the surface areas where the [Gasket Seal Replacement](https://graph.org/Ten-Things-You-Need-To-Be-Aware-Of-Gasket-Seal-Replacement-03-15) will be positioned are clean, dry, and devoid of debris. Usage appropriate cleaner to eliminate any impurities.

Gasket Selection: Choose the ideal type of silicone gasket based on temperature level, pressure, and chemical compatibility.

Dry Fitting: It is recommended to dry fit the gasket before using any sealant or [Adhesive Weather Stripping](https://md.swk-web.com/s/rEyKftvjyu). This assists recognize any fitting problems.

Correct Alignment: Ensure that the [Gasket Seal Replacement](https://holmberg-locklear-2.technetbloggers.de/15-door-draft-stoppers-benefits-everyone-needs-to-be-able-to) aligns properly with the breeding surface areas. Misalignment can lead to leakages.

Tightening Torque: Follow manufacturer specs for tightening the bolts or screws. Over-tightening can harm the gasket, while under-tightening may lead to leakages.

Post-Installation Checks: After setup, conduct pressure tests or evaluations to ensure the gasket carries out efficiently.
